When filling an employee self-evaluation form, think critically about your performance over the review period. Take advantage of any available metrics to quantify your achievements. Look for illustrations of professional traits, such as dependability, integrity and work ethic. For example, to evaluate a secretary's dependability, review his attendance records and feedback from co-workers, if provided.

What to Include in an Employee Evaluation Form?Employee and reviewer information. The form must have basic information about both parties involved.Review period.An easy-to-understand rating system.Evaluation points.Goals.Extra space for comments.Signatures.Scorecard.More items...?
The form should include clear guidelines and instructions to allow managers and employees to know exactly what information to provide, the meaning of the ratings, and how to get the information they need. When designing your evaluation form, consider your primary purpose for conducting performance reviews.
